如何从GitHub下载项目:详细指南

GitHub是一个广受欢迎的代码托管平台,许多开发者和团队在上面发布开源项目。下载这些项目的能力对于学习、使用和贡献代码至关重要。本文将详细介绍项目下载GitHub的步骤、注意事项以及常见问题解答。

一、GitHub简介

GitHub不仅是一个代码存储库,更是一个全球开发者社区。在GitHub上,用户可以分享代码、管理项目、追踪问题和协作开发。

1.1 GitHub的优势

  • 开源项目:很多项目都是免费的,用户可以自由下载和使用。
  • 社区支持:用户可以从其他开发者那里获得支持和建议。
  • 版本控制:GitHub提供版本控制系统,便于管理代码的历史版本。

二、如何下载GitHub上的项目

下载GitHub项目的方法有多种,以下是最常用的几种。

2.1 使用ZIP下载

  1. 打开你想下载的项目页面。
  2. 点击页面右侧的绿色“Code”按钮。
  3. 在弹出的菜单中,选择“Download ZIP”。
  4. 解压下载的ZIP文件,即可使用项目文件。

2.2 使用Git克隆

如果你希望对项目进行更深层次的开发,可以选择克隆项目。

  1. 在项目页面,点击“Code”按钮。

  2. 复制HTTPS或SSH链接。

  3. 打开终端或命令行工具,输入以下命令:

    bash git clone <复制的链接>

  4. 克隆完成后,你将获得项目的完整文件。

2.3 使用GitHub Desktop

GitHub Desktop是一个用户友好的桌面应用,适合不熟悉命令行的用户。

  1. 安装并打开GitHub Desktop。
  2. 登陆你的GitHub账户。
  3. 点击“File” -> “Clone repository”。
  4. 选择你想要下载的项目,点击“Clone”按钮。

三、下载后的注意事项

3.1 检查项目文档

每个项目通常都有一个README.md文件,包含了项目的使用说明、安装步骤以及其他重要信息。确保阅读该文档,以便正确配置和使用项目。

3.2 依赖管理

许多项目依赖特定的库或框架。务必检查项目的依赖文件,如package.jsonrequirements.txt等,并根据说明安装所需的依赖。

3.3 更新项目

从GitHub下载的项目不会自动更新。你可以定期使用以下命令更新克隆的项目:

bash git pull

四、常见问题解答

4.1 如何查看我下载的项目是否有更新?

你可以通过以下命令检查并拉取更新:

bash git pull

4.2 下载项目后如何运行它?

运行项目的方式因项目而异,请务必查看README.md文件,了解具体的运行步骤。

4.3 如果项目无法正常运行,我该怎么办?

  • 检查依赖是否正确安装。
  • 查看issues页面,可能有人遇到相似问题并提供了解决方案。
  • 如果没有,考虑在项目页面提问。

4.4 是否可以将下载的项目进行修改和发布?

根据项目的许可证条款,通常是可以的,但请务必遵循原作者的要求,尤其是在分享和发布时。

结论

项目下载GitHub是开发者和爱好者必备的技能。无论是使用现有项目,还是为开源社区贡献代码,掌握下载与使用项目的技巧将大大提升你的开发效率。希望本文的介绍能帮助你更好地利用GitHub这一强大平台!

正文完